Output ef7dbbd998b8d63d934d19e515ef06fecdb602e3b20cb20e3fac826346812494:1

value
9645769
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3ddd6d7540d2a626db7f064b690f8321ed037966 OP_EQUALVERIFY OP_CHECKSIG
address
16e7Um2A6z5NZEQyU3raQymu7v4UTfcBYB
transaction
ef7dbbd998b8d63d934d19e515ef06fecdb602e3b20cb20e3fac826346812494
spent
true